Microsoft Brings Windows Azure Toolkits to iOS, Android, and Windows Phone
Microsoft has announced the availability of the Windows Azure Toolkits for mobile devices, including: Windows Phone, iOS, and a preview of tools for Android. These tools allow developers to leverage the cloud to accelerate creation of mobile apps. Microsoft held it’s first annual Open House on October 6th in New York where they invited journalist and influencers to demo new product releases like HTC Pure, Zune HD, Lifecam HD, Windows Mobile 6.5, DJ Hero, and the Windows Phone.
